Methacryloyl chloride 95% (stabilised with 200 ppm MEHQ) is a reactive acylating agent used in polymer synthesis and organic chemistry. It is a colourless to pale yellow liquid with a pungent odour. CAS: 920-46-7, molecular formula: CH₂=C(CH₃)COCl, molecular weight: 104.53 g/mol. Store at ambient temperature. Signal word: Danger. Frequently asked questions

What is Methacryloyl Chloride used for?

It is primarily used as a reactive intermediate in the synthesis of polymers and coatings, particularly in acrylic resins and adhesives.

What is the chemical formula and molecular weight of Methacryloyl Chloride?

The formula is CH2=C(CH3)COCl with a molecular weight of 104.53 g/mol.

How should Methacryloyl Chloride be stored?

It should be stored at ambient temperature, protected from moisture and light, and kept in a tightly sealed container.
